Choose the Right Dumpster Size


Precise calculation of waste volume is essential in choosing the suitable dumpster size, as it straight affects the efficiency and cost-efficiency of the waste management process. A dumpster that is too small can cause several journeys, resulting in increased costs and trouble. On the other hand, a dumpster that is too large can be a waste of resources and space.


To figure out the right size, consider the scope of your project and the kinds of products you'' ll be getting rid of. Compare the size of the dumpster to the quantity of waste you expect producing. For instance, a 10-yard dumpster appropriates for little to medium-sized projects, while a 30-yard dumpster is better matched for larger projects or construction sites.


In addition, bear in mind weight limitations, as going over them can result in additional charges and even rejection of the dumpster. A general standard is to approximate 1-2 tons of waste per 10 yards of dumpster space. By carrying out an informed size contrast and taking weight limitations into account, you can ensure a smooth and effective waste management experience.

Prepare the Delivery Area


Before the dumpster gets here, make sure the shipment area is clear of obstacles and risks to facilitate a smooth drop-off. Measure the area where the dumpster will be put to guarantee it fits easily, considering the measurements of the dumpster and any overhead clearance requirements.


Clear particles, such as branches, rocks, or other obstructions, from the area to prevent damage to the dumpster or surrounding residential or commercial property. Additionally, ensure the surface area is level and company to prevent the dumpster from shifting or settling unevenly.


It'' s also essential to confirm that the shipment area is quickly available for the truck, with a clear path for the chauffeur to maneuver. Get rid of any lorries, devices, or other barriers that may block the delivery path.

Are There Any Weight Limits for the Dumpsters?


When leasing a dumpster, it'' s essential to bear in mind the weight restricts enforced by the rental company. Dumpster weight limits vary, but common limitations range from 1-6 heaps, depending on the dumpster size and type.


Exceeding these weight restrictions can lead to additional charges and even dumpster rejection. Comprehending the weight limits beforehand ensures a smooth rental experience and assists avoid unexpected costs.


Make certain to inquire about weight limitations when reserving your dumpster rental to prevent any surprises.
